NCAA Champ Wash-U Bears Gain Title of Scholar Team of the Year

Courtesy: Tom Lewis, USTFCCCA

February 15, 2012  

NEW ORLEANS – The Bears of Washington University of St. Louis are the USTFCCCA NCAA Division III Women’s Scholar Team of the Year for the 2011 cross country season as announced Wednesday by the U.S. Track & Field and Cross Country Coaches Association (USTFCCCA). The squad also won their first NCAA cross country title this fall.

USTFCCCA All-Academic History

Scholar Teams of the year are determined from among those who earned All-Academic status and placed highest as a team at the most recent NCAA Championships.

USTFCCCA NCAA Division III
Cross Country Women’s Scholar Team of the Year – Washington (Mo.)

The Bears, coached by Jeff Stiles, has tallied a 3.70 cumulative team GPA through the 2011 fall semester. The mark ranks third among all Division III women’s cross country teams.

Washington’s women came away from the NCAA Division III Cross Country Championships with the program’s first-ever title, scoring 70 points to outpace defending champion Middlebury (111). The Bears were led by senior Erica Jackey who placed fourth overall despite being nine seconds back of the field after the first mile. Freshman Lucy Cheadle finished 20th overall, sophomore Sarah Fisher was 22nd, senior Molly Wawrzyniak took 23rd, and senior Elizabeth Phillips rounded out team scoring as the 40th overall finisher.

The team also won the NCAA Midwest Regional with just 24 points, winning by 91 over UW-Eau Claire. The squad finished all seven runners in the overall top 20, going 2-3-4-6-9-14-19. In addition for Stiles in his 11th year at WASHU, the Bears won a third-straight UAA title this fall.

All seven of Washington’s runners at the NCAA Cross Country Championships earned individual All-Academic honors last week – having tallied a cumulative GPA of 3.30 or better through the fall semester.

187 Teams Earn All-Academic Status

In addition to the Scholar Team of the Year, the USTFCCCA also announced those women’s teams who earned 2011 Division III All-Academic Cross Country status.

A total of 187 institutions represent 38 conferences that compose the group. The NESCAC and MIAC each had ten institutions make the list to lead all leagues in Division III. The Centennial, NCAC, and WIAC followed with nine.

Of the 32 teams that participated in the national championship meet, 31 of those earned All-Academic status – including all eight regional champion teams.

To qualify as a USTFCCCA All-Academic Cross Country Team, the team must have had a cumulative team GPA of 3.10 through the 2011 fall semester.
